Drawing upon multisited ethnographic case studies in the United States and M exico, I demonstrate sobrevivencia , a survivalist way of knowing of M exican‐origin families. Through an underdog mentality, family members persisted and sometimes thrived. However, the grittiness of the underdog mentality did not always work out. By understanding sobrevivencia , educators can better engage transnational families, and researchers can further explore transnational ways of knowing with continuing multisited research.
